- Cumberland River Compact is turning Nashville parking lots into rainwater-filtering green spaces
Cumberland River Compact is transforming Nashville parking lots into green spaces to filter rainwater using American Rescue Plan grants. These projects aim to clean water before it enters storm drains and nearby wetlands, with six completed projects expected by summer 2023 in North Nashville.
- Survey: How to protect Nashville’s trees, creeks and stars
Nashville is developing a comprehensive plan to protect trees, creeks, and natural areas through community input. The city aims to address environmental health, development impacts, and climate change by assessing ecosystems and proposing conservation policies. Surveys are open until June 12 to gather feedback on priorities like tree preservation, creek buffers, and reducing light pollution.
